INTERNATIONAL Bahrain: Airport expansion set to create jobs

Bahrain Airport Services (BAS) is set to take on hundreds of new staff as it prepares a major expansion, reports the Gulf Daily News.

A new terminal is due to be built and BAS’s chairman Mohammed Jalal tells the Gulf Daily News that employing more staff was the number one priority.
Jalal added that Bahrainis would make up the majority of new staff.The BAS Aircraft Engineering Training Centre has been recently accredited as an Edexcel Higher National Diploma provider for its aeronautical engineering training programmes, with the centre due to launch the programme for students next month.
According to the website, BAS has invested BD1m (£1.7m) in a new training centre.
